Sintered 6061 Aluminum vs. EN AC-48100 Aluminum

Both sintered 6061 aluminum and EN AC-48100 aluminum are aluminum alloys. They have 77%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 29 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is sintered 6061 aluminum and the bottom bar is EN AC-48100 aluminum.
